H (H) operates in the Lodging space within the Consumer Cyclical sector. With a market cap of $18.6B, it qualifies as a mid-cap company. Both revenue and profitability are declining, which raises questions about the durability of the current business model.
- Earnings grew 111% YoY — bottom-line is expanding fast
- Revenue declined 4% YoY — warning sign for business momentum
- Negative profit margin of -1.0% — company is currently unprofitable
- Negative ROE of -0.9% — shareholder equity is being eroded
- High debt-to-equity of 127.12× increases financial risk, especially with elevated interest rates
- Current ratio below 1 (0.60×) — short-term liabilities exceed current assets
- Price is near its 52-week high — limited near-term upside, higher pullback risk

Graham Number
√(22.5 × EPS × Book Value)
N/A
Benjamin Graham's intrinsic value formula. Assumes a fair stock trades at no more than 22.5× the product of EPS and book value per share.
Bazin Ceiling Price
Avg. Annual DPS (5Y) ÷ 6%
$8.70
Décio Bazin's dividend-based ceiling. The max price you should pay so that dividends alone deliver at least 6% annual yield on your cost basis.

About H
Hyatt Hotels Corporation operates as a hospitality company in the United States and internationally. It operates through Management and Franchising, Owned and Leased, and Distribution segments. The company develops, owns, operates, manages, franchises, leases, and licenses a portfolio of properties, consisting of full-service hotels and resorts, select service hotels, and other properties, including timeshare, fractional, and other forms of residential and vacation units. It operates its properties under the Park Hyatt, Alila, Miraval, Impression by Secrets, The Unbound Collection by Hyatt, Andaz, Thompson Hotels, The Standard, Dream Hotels, The StandardX, Breathless Resorts & Spas, JdV by Hyatt, Bunkhouse Hotels, Me and All Hotels, Zoëtry Wellness & Spa Resorts, Hyatt Ziva, Hyatt Zilara, Secrets Resorts & Spas, Dreams Resorts & Spas, Hyatt Vivid Hotels & Resorts, Bahia Principe Hotels & Resorts, Alua Hotels & Resorts, Sunscape Resorts & Spas, Grand Hyatt, Hyatt Regency, Destination by Hyatt, Hyatt Centric, Hyatt Vacation Club, Hyatt, Caption by Hyatt, Unscripted by Hyatt, Hyatt Place, Hyatt House, Hyatt Studios, Hyatt Select, and UrCove brands. The company also offers Homes & Hideaways by World of Hyatt, a short-term vacation rental platform that features direct booking for short-term private home rentals in the United States, as well as distribution and destination management services; and World of Hyatt loyalty program, which allows rewards points to be redeemed for hotel nights and other rewards. It serves corporations; national, state, and regional associations; specialty market accounts, including social, government, military, educational, religious, and fraternal organizations; travel agency and luxury organizations; and a group of individual consumers. Hyatt Hotels Corporation was founded in 1957 and is headquartered in Chicago, Illinois.
